With it's cyclic outbreaks, this could be due to hormonal changes in your body. Aside from hormonal changess during mentruation, the following have been found to make acne worse: oil-based makeup, suntan oil and hair products, stress, squeezing or picking at blemishes and hard scrubbing of the skin.
It is important to clean your face everyday and avoid harsh chemicals. Over-the-counter acne medications may also help. There are plenty of people with the same situation you are in. Relax and do not stress yourself too much.
